Britt Baker: Cody & Brandi Rhodes Told Me Not To Sign Anywhere Before AEW Started

Britt Baker was the first female signed by AEW, but she had other options at the time. She previously had a tryout with WWE that went very well according to her and was working with ROH when AEW wasn't quite official.

With her options open, Baker decided to trust Brandi & Cody Rhodes when they told her a plan that didn't sound realistic at the time.

"I was doing Ring of Honor shows and seeing The Young Bucks, Cody, and Brandi pretty regularly. A bunch of chatter was coming from everywhere about this new promotion and no one really knew what was going on," Baker recalled on Talk is Jericho. "But it got more serious to the point where Cody and Brandi had said, 'Are you signing with WWE or anywhere?' I said, 'No, not yet.' They said, 'Don't sign anything.' And that was it. No explanation. Just, 'Don't sign anything.' I was contacted by Brandi and she laid it all on the line. 'There's this new company. It's going to be in huge arenas and on TV. We want to have you as the first woman signed.' Obviously, I had so many questions, but the biggest checkmark was could I still be a dentist during the week? That was one of the first conversations I had with Tony [Khan]."

Baker still does her dentist work in Florida when she's not wrestling for AEW.
